mounting the case Upside down bad?

I just got my voom-pc2 case and i am thinking about mounting it upside down, is that bad for the motherboard? I read a thread about it a while while back, but cant find it anymore.

Honestly, I don't think it would be an issue.
The biggest concern I'd think would be the CPU cooler coming loose. If it's securely mounted, then that wouldn't be an issue.

With motherboards that require a gooldy amount of cooling and a larger HSF, I wouldn't suggest it. With anything that you'd put in a Voom case, I think it would be OK.

Providing everything is securely mounted and there is proper cooling/ventilation then you should be fine. Keep in mind that heat rises so if you have poor ventilation you could be in trouble.
